This 1/54 comes in a wooden box wih
the Faber-Castell logo in silver in the inside. On the box are scratched
the initals of an owner: "G.J.H.". On most
proporties, this variation is a mixture of the 1st and 2nd variation.
This makes sense as the date of manufacturing is in between the 2 other
ones.

Two minor differences with the
variation 4:
- The back is laminated paper instead of
printed plastic. Apparantly this change in techology was introduced
between 1951 en 1953
- The box is (strangely enough) 1 cm thinner
than the one from variation 3.
In the slide rule and in the box is
scratched: "R.G. Shenton" |
